- Subjects Waterford 3 SES Docket No. 50-382 License No. NPF-38 NRC Bulletin 88-10, Supplement 1 Centlement NRC Bulletin 88-10, Supplement 1, was issued August 3, 1989 to inform holders of operating licenses that based on a preliminary review of responses to NRC Bulletin 88-10, the NRC staff has determined that many responses did not satisfy provisions of the Bulletin. Consequently, additional actions may be necessary., NRC Bulletin 88-10 was issued to-request holders of operating licenses to provide reasonable assurance that molded-case circuit breakers (CBs) purchased for use in safety-related applicacions perform their safety function. In responding to this Bulletin, licensees requested positions on specific. issues that were not specifically addressed in the Bulletin. Consequently,-the NRC,provided clarification to those issues in this Supplement and requested licensees to

' perform the following actionst

1. ' Review written reports submitted to the NRC in accordance with Bulletin 88-10 and verify that the responses meet the provisions ar clarified by this Supplement.

2.- Prepare and retain documentation for possible audit that indicates that the actions requested have been performed.

Lp&L has reviewed'the written. reports submitted to the NRC (letters W3P89-0082 and W3P89-3091 dated April 3, 1989 and July , 1989 g.

respectively) within the timeframe specified in the Sy gement and has determined that Waterford 3 has addreesed the actions requested in the Bulletin and the NRC-Positions outlined in the Supplement. As described in the Supplement, a written report is not required to be submitted to the NRC if the licensee' confirms that the previous submittals are in compliance with the provisions of the Bulletin. However, this letter is being submitted ? inform the NRC of ongoing activities at Waterford 3 concerning non-conforming molded-case circuit breakers,
